Authored by: Barbara Kaiser Judy Sklar Rasminsky. WebFor those who are teething, biting into objects can help to relieve the pain and discomfort. Biting is a form of communication, particularly for those who have not developed the vocabulary they need to express strong feelings such as anger, frustration or fear.
